GOOGL Leverages AI Innovations to Reinforce Search Dominance: Is Further Growth on the Horizon?

Avatar photo

Alphabet Inc. (GOOGL) leads the global search market with a 91.27% share, significantly higher than Microsoft (MSFT) at 4.68% and others like Yahoo! and Baidu. This dominance is driven by AI innovations, with over one billion monthly active users engaging with AI Mode in Google Search, contributing to a 17% year-over-year increase in Google Search & Other revenues, amounting to $63.3 billion.

In the second quarter of 2026, Alphabet highlighted enhanced search capabilities, including AI Overviews that improve user engagement and monetization through more relevant advertisements. Despite competition from Microsoft and Baidu, Alphabet’s AI-driven features continue to boost traffic and ad effectiveness, with expectations for earnings growth of 32.65% in 2026, reaching $14.34 per share.

Alphabet’s share price has returned 1.5% year-to-date, below the broader tech sector’s 10.8% return, and the company currently holds a Zacks Rank #3 (Hold). It has a forward price/sales ratio of 8.07, compared to the sector’s 6.46.
